how to make a 3d bacteria cell model: A Step-by-Step Guide to Creating Your Own 3D Bacteria Cell Model
Creating a 3D bacteria cell model can be an exciting project for students and biology enthusiasts alike. This hands-on activity not only helps in understanding the structure of bacteria but also enhances your creativity. In this guide, we'll walk you through the steps necessary to create a detailed and realistic 3D model of a bacteria cell, using various materials you might already have at home or can easily obtain.
First, gather your materials. You will need items such as modeling clay, foam balls, or even recycled materials like plastic bottles and caps. These will serve as the base for your model. Next, decide on the type of bacteria you want to model, such as E. coli or Bacillus. Each type has distinct features, so it's important to have a reference image handy for accuracy.
Once you have your materials and reference, start by forming the main body of your bacteria. If you're using modeling clay, roll it into a shape that resembles the bacteria you selected. Most bacteria are either rod-shaped (bacilli), spherical (cocci), or spiral (spirilla). Make sure to create a smooth surface as this will serve as the cell wall.
After shaping the main body, it's time to add details. Use smaller pieces of clay or other materials to represent the cell membrane, cytoplasm, and other organelles like flagella or pili. For instance, you can use thin strips of clay for flagella to show how bacteria move. If you're using foam balls, you can cut them in half to show the inner structures.
Don’t forget to paint your model! Use washable paints to add color and realism to your 3D bacteria cell. For example, you might paint the cell wall in a vibrant color to distinguish it from the cytoplasm. This step will not only make your model more visually appealing but also give a better understanding of the different components.
Finally, once your model is complete, make sure to label each part. Create small tags or labels that identify the various components of the bacteria, such as the cell wall, ribosomes, and genetic material. This will enhance the educational value of your model and help others learn from your work.
After constructing your 3D model, consider displaying it on a board or in a glass case. This will protect your model while allowing others to appreciate your creativity and hard work. You could even take it a step further and create a mini-presentation to explain the function of each component within the bacteria.

Tips 1:
Consider using a combination of materials for a more dynamic model. For instance, you could combine clay for the cell wall and foam for the internal structures.
FAQ
Q: What materials are best for making a 3D bacteria model?A: Modeling clay, foam balls, and recycled materials are great options for creating your model.
Q: How can I make my model more educational?A: Label each part of the bacteria and consider making a small presentation about its functions.
